Correct Answer: Venus
Solution : The correct answer is Venus.
Venus and Earth are commonly referred to as Earth's twins since they are nearly identical in size, mass, and composition (they are composed primarily of the same material). Additionally, they are nearby planets. But Venus and Earth are also significantly distinct from each other. Venus is the 2nd planet from the sun, and it is the brightest and hottest planet in the solar system.
